Jazz dance : : a history of the roots and branches / / edited by Lindsay Guarino and Wendy Oliver.
This collection of essays tells the story of jazz dance past and present, focusing on history, not technique. This anthology examines trends, influences, training, race and gender issues, aesthetics and the international appeal of jazz dance.
